Download Solution PDFThe average age of 40 students of a class is 12 years. If the age of the teacher is also included, the average age of the whole group becomes 13 years. The age (in years) of the teacher is:

Download Solution PDFGiven:
Average age of 40 students = 12 years
Average age of the group (students + teacher) = 13 years
Total number of people in the group = 41
Formula used:
Total age = Average age × Number of people
Calculation:
Total age of 40 students = 12 × 40 = 480
Total age of group (students + teacher) = 13 × 41 = 533
Age of teacher = Total age of group - Total age of 40 students
⇒ Age of teacher = 533 - 480 = 53
∴ The correct answer is option (3).
